The Brief

A 6,000-square-foot event space requiring rapid reconfiguration between full open, half-room divide, and full perimeter wrap for projection events. Inherent FR was a fire-marshal precondition.

The Design Response

Heavyweight inherent-FR velvet on a stage-grade traverse system. Three perimeter runs and one center divide, all on commercial carriers rated for theatrical use. Operator-controlled from a rear control station.

Materials & Performance

Inherent FR cotton velvet, 28 oz./yd., in a deep stone gray that reads as neutral background for any event lighting palette. Mass is the spec driver — heavier velvet holds plumb and reads as theatrical, not commercial.

Stage-grade ADC-rated traverse track, motor-assisted on the center divide, manual on the perimeter runs. Roller carriers rated for theatrical service life.

Fullness at 100% gathered (effectively 200% panel fullness) for stage-velvet appearance. Engineered to fold flat against structural columns when stowed. Center divide installed on a reinforced steel beam coordinated with the structural engineer during buildout.

The Result

The venue can reconfigure between four scene presets in under five minutes. The drapery is the room's primary architectural element. My recommendation for event venues: always over-engineer the hardware. The drapery will outlast every other finish in the room if the hardware is rated for theatrical use.
